The cost of hiring an interior designer or decorator varies widely based on factors like the scope of the project, the designer's experience, and your location. On average, interior design services range from $2,000 to $12,000 nationwide for a single room project. Hourly rates typically fall between $50 and $200 per hour, while flat-rate project fees range from $500 to $25,000 or more, depending on the size and complexity of the job. Premium designers may charge significantly more. Always compare quotes and understand what's included in the pricing, such as consultations, design plans, and material selections.

The timeline for an interior design project depends on the size and complexity of the job. For a single room, it may take 4 to 12 weeks from concept to completion. Larger spaces or entire home projects can take 3 to 12 months or more. Factors like order lead times, furniture customization, availability of contractors, and client approvals can extend the timeline. Discuss this topic upfront to align expectations with your designer.

The main difference between an interior designer and a decorator lies in their scope of work and qualifications:

  • Interior Designers: Focus on functionality and structure of an interior space. They often work on floor plans, lighting, and even structural modifications. Formal education and certification (like NCIDQ) are common for designers.
  • Interior Decorators: Specialize in aesthetics, such as furniture, wall colors, and accessories. They enhance existing spaces but don’t usually make structural changes.

Choose a designer for structural or functional projects and a decorator for purely aesthetic updates.

An interior design process generally follows these steps:

  1. Initial Consultation: Discuss goals, budget, and preferences.
  2. Concept Development: Designers create mood boards, layouts, or sketches.
  3. Design Plan Approval: Clients review detailed plans, including furniture, colors, and materials.
  4. Sourcing: The designer procures furniture, fabrics, and decor.
  5. Implementation: Contractors handle structural changes, painting, installation, etc.
  6. Final Styling: The designer assembles and styles the space.

Each phase ensures transparent communication and results that match your vision.

When hiring an interior designer, look out for these red flags:

  • Lack of a portfolio: Legitimate designers should have a documented portfolio.
  • Vague or unclear contracts: Ensure the contract includes detailed services, fees, and timelines.
  • No references: Inability to provide references could indicate poor client satisfaction.
  • Pushy behavior: Beware of designers forcing their preferences over your vision.
  • Excessive upfront payments: Avoid agreements demanding more than 20-30% upfront.

Always trust your instincts and verify their credentials before signing a contract.
